Company summary

In Advance: Empowering Businesses with Flexible Working Capital Solutions

Located at the heart of New York, New York, United States, In Advance is a leading financial services company that has revolutionized the way businesses manage their working capital. With a seasoned team of 51-200 dedicated professionals, the organization has established itself as a trusted partner for companies seeking to optimize their cash flow and fuel growth.

Founded in 2015, In Advance has demonstrated an unwavering commitment to innovation and customer satisfaction. Leveraging cutting-edge technology and industry expertise, the company offers tailored working capital solutions that cater to the unique needs of its clients. By providing flexible funding options, expert financial guidance, and unparalleled customer support, In Advance has helped numerous businesses navigate the complexities of cash management and achieve their goals.

At the forefront of the financial services sector, In Advance boasts a comprehensive range of products and services designed to meet the evolving requirements of today's entrepreneurs and established corporations. From invoice financing and factoring to accounts receivable management and supply chain financing, the company's innovative solutions are engineered to provide businesses with the liquidity they need to thrive.
